BEST Hide the cords by mounting the power strip inside a drawer or cabinet. Drill a hole large enough to accommodate a power strip cord in the back of the furniture. Place the power strip inside the furniture and create a charging station for phones and other electronics. Step 2: Pass the Wires Through the Wall. Screw the top pass-through or mounting plate to the top hole, ensuring it is securely fastened. Tape the power, ethernet, coaxial, or HDMI cables together so they are easier to handle. Pass the cables through the hole and pull the wires down using the rod or fish tape. Step 3.
